USCIS received our paperwork, I-130, I-131, I-765, and I-485 in early May. There was an RFE, and our response was received by USCIS in mid July. And since then, there has been no update. We tried calling the customer service, talking to L2 officers, contacting the senator's office, and going to an InfoPass appointment. Last Friday, I submitted a request to Ombusdman. It's been about 230 days since we originally filed, and about 150 days since the RFE response was received.
My conversation with an L2 officer last week was reassuring because she was really nice. She said a decision would be made soon. And I started getting hopeful again. Today, the officer I got to talk to was not friendly at all. So I called again, and this time, the officer told me that it takes 6 months to 9 months to process an EAD application. When a case is "under review," it could take from two weeks to one or two months. Today's conversations with the officers pushed me back to depression.
